Daha İyi Bir Yazılımcı Olmak

Yazar: Advancity | CTO – Zafer GÜREL


Herkesin iyi bir yazılımcıda olması gereken özellikler nelerdir sorusuna verecek cevabı vardır.

   Genelde bu soru sorulduğu zaman verdiğim cevap, analitik düşünme becerisi, sorun çözme yeteneği ve yeni şeylere açık olma / sürekli öğrenme arzusu şeklinde oluyor.

   Bugün Quora’da “I’m a pretty bad programmer, can I get better?” şeklinde bir soruyla karşılaştım. Türkçesi, “Oldukça kötü bir programcıyım, daha iyi olabilir miyim?”.

   Cevaplardan birisi, aslında iyi bir yazılımcıda olması gereken temel özellikleri özetler nitelikteydi, çok beğendim ve burada paylaşmak istedim.

Kritik düşünme becerileri.

   Bir sorunu küçük parçalara ayırabilir ve yapısal bir şekilde çözüme giden mantığı uygulayabilirsen iyi bir programcı olmayı becerebilirsin.

İyi bir araştırıcı olmak.

   Her şeyin cevabını bilemezsin. Eğer iyi araştırma yapabiliyorsan, iyi bir programcı olabilirsin.

Kendi kendini motive edebilme ve işe kendiliğinden başlayabilme.

   İyi programcılar, boş boş oturmazlar. Sorar, araştırır, evde kendi zamanlarında denemeler yaparlar.

Daha iyi bir yazılımcı olmak içinse aşağıdakiler önerilmiş:
   1.Yerel bir geliştirici grubuna katılın. (Örnek:sakaryacoders :) )
   2. Github gibi yerlerde dolaşıp diğer insanların kodlarını inceleyin.
   3. Bir şey öğrenmek için kendi kendinize denemeler yapın.

Quora’daki cevabın birebir tercümesi değil, Türkçe özeti oldu. Orijinal cevaba buradan ulaşabilirsiniz.

Sonuç olarak çok yerinde bir cevap ve hiçbir maddesine katılmamak elde değil.


arrow_back
Önceki Haber
Sonraki Haber
arrow_forward

Diğer Haberler

E-Bülten'e Kaydol

Haberlerimizi Aylık E-Posta Almak İster misiniz?

Her ay içerisinde yayınladığımız haberlerimizi ve gelişim günlüklerimizi sizler için derleyip toparlayıp tek bir E-Posta haline getirerek yolluyoruz.

E-Bülten Resmi